# Python调用ANSYS脚本的科普文章 在工程仿真领域,ANSYS 通常被用来进行结构分析、热分析、电磁场分析等。然而,很多时候,用户需要通过自动化脚本来提高分析效率,这时候 Python 就显得尤为重要。本文将介绍如何通过 Python 调用 ANSYS 脚本,并附上代码示例和图示。 ## 1. ANSYS 脚本简介 ANSYS 提供了 APDL(ANSYS Parametric D
原创 2024-10-03 04:43:27
429阅读
有些时候会碰到这样的场景:java的功能里面要嵌入一个功能点,这个功能是通过是shell脚本实现的。这种时候就需要Java对脚本调用的支持了。测试环境Ubuntu16.04 i3-6100,12GBHello World来看一个基本的例子Process exec = Runtime.getRuntime().exec(new String[] { "uname" ,"-a"}); exec
转载 2023-05-24 21:40:40
120阅读
获取python脚本文件所在路径 我们知道,os.getcwd()可以获取当前路径,那么这个路径是当前python脚本文件所在的路径吗? 获取路径的方法大致有这几种: print os.getcwd() print sys.argv[0] print os.path.split(os.path.re
我们知道,os.getcwd()可以获取当前路径,那么这个路径是当前python脚本文件所在的路径吗?获取路径的方法大致有这几种:print os.getcwd() print sys.argv[0] print os.path.split(os.path.realpath(__file__))[0]分别在windows和linux平台上运行包含以上方法的脚本,结果如下:linux环境:/root
原创 2020-05-26 10:15:56
1608阅读
java调用python java代码:package hello; import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; public class Main{ public static void main(String[] args) throws I
转载 2023-06-27 22:36:13
121阅读
您只能调用main方法.设计您的主要方法,以便它调用您想要的方法.
转载 2023-05-24 21:42:38
96阅读
HTML部分(假设htm文件和js文件在同一个目录下面)<html><HEAD> <SCRIPT language="Javascript" src="03_src.js" ></SCRIPT></HEAD> <BODY> <A HREF="javascript:display_quote2()">Click He
原创 2021-08-05 10:25:40
523阅读
1. Python文件类型1. 源代码--直接由Python解析vi 1.py #!/usr/bin/python print 'hello world' 这里的1.py就是源代码 执行方式和shell脚本类似: chmod +x 后,./1.py Python 1.py2. 字节代码Python源码文件经编译后生成的扩展名为pyc的文件编译方法:[root@t1 py]# cat 2.py #
python脚本文件的扩展名是:1、【.py】,py就是最基本的源码扩展名;2、【.pyw】,pyw是另一种源码扩展名;3、【.pyc】,它是python源码编译后的字节码。python程序的扩展名有.py、.pyc、.pyo和.pyd。.py是源文件,.pyc是源文件编译后的文件,.pyo是源文件优化编译后的文件,.pyd是其他语言写的python库。扩展名在写Python程序时我们常见的扩展名
# Python调用本文件路径的类 在Python编程中,我们经常会遇到需要在一个文件调用另一个文件中定义的类的情况。有时,我们需要调用同一个文件中定义的类,这时就需要用到本文件路径本文将介绍如何在Python调用本文件路径的类,并且提供代码示例,帮助读者更好地理解和应用。 ## 为什么需要调用本文件路径的类? 在Python中,我们可以将代码分散到多个文件中,这样可以使代码更加有
原创 2023-12-17 11:43:10
47阅读
脚本语言脚本语言是解除硬编码,防止重编译的利器,较流行的脚本语言有Python,Lua,Ruby等。本文章主要说说Lua。 脚本语言存在的意义在之前写OpenGL程序的时候,会写一个config文件配置当前程序,config文件中主要储存着程序的相关信息,在启动程序的时候,就可以解析这个config程序,找到所需要的信息。比如解析一个json文件: 1 "model":{ 2   "p
转载 2023-12-12 17:36:32
122阅读
作为Python开发人员构建所需的最重要技能之一是能够运行Python脚本和代码。这将是了解代码是否按计划运行的唯一方法。这甚至是了解代码是否正常工作的唯一方法!本文涉及如下四种运行python代码的方式:操作系统的命令行工具Python的交互式模式IDE或者你最喜欢的文本编辑器系统的文件管理系统,通过双击脚本图标执行脚本 vs 模块脚本通常指代包含逻辑顺序序列或批处理的文件。这通常是一个简单的程
# 如何在Java中调用服务器脚本文件 随着企业应用的不断发展,后台服务与前端服务之间的交互变得愈发紧密。在现代的Web应用中,经常需要通过Java代码调用服务器上的脚本文件(如PHP、Python、Shell等),以进行数据处理或业务逻辑的执行。本文将重点介绍如何在Java中调用服务器的脚本文件,并通过实例进行说明,帮助大家迅速掌握这一技能。 ## 实际问题背景 假设我们有一个需求:通过J
原创 2024-08-23 09:38:20
57阅读
我想得到远程安装软件的列表电脑。为了我想在我的android中使用python脚本申请。现在,我有一个python脚本,它正在远程获取已安装软件的列表电脑。但是,我不知道如何在android中支持它。为此,我找到了SL4A android Scripting here。所以,我试着用SL4A在android设备上运行python脚本,但是它不起作用,并且给我错误,因为缺少一些像win32.clie
转载 2023-07-02 11:49:32
105阅读
在运行shell脚本时候,有三种方式来调用外部的脚本,exec(exec script.sh)方式、source(source script.sh)方式、fork(./script.sh)方式。fork方式通常情况下在系统中通过相对路径或绝对路径执行一个命令时,都会由父进程开启一个子进程,当子进程结束后再返回父进程,这种行为过程就叫fork。当脚本中正常调用一个外部命令或其他脚本时,都会fork一
一.前言最近碰到了一个奇怪的需求,需要用C++调用Python脚本Python调用C++倒是常见,反过来以前真没见过),因此去网上学习了一波顺便将学习过程中的笔记分享一波,话不多说,请看下文。二.VS中调用Python配置首先在Visual Studio中创建项目,注意需要选择X64进行编译,即:然后,需要将Python安装目录下的include和libs目录引入到本项目中去,具体做法如下:对于
## 调用bat脚本文件的Java代码示例 ### 背景介绍 在Java程序中,我们可以使用`Runtime`类的`exec()`方法调用外部命令或脚本文件。而在Windows系统中,使用批处理文件(bat脚本)可以执行一系列的命令。因此,我们可以通过Java代码调用bat脚本文件来执行需要的操作。 ### 示例代码 下面是一个简单的示例代码,展示了如何通过Java代码调用bat脚本文件
原创 2024-02-03 03:59:57
395阅读
在Linux系统下,我们经常需要执行Python脚本文件来实现各种功能。在Red Hat Linux系统上,有几种方法可以执行Python脚本文件,让我们来看看吧。 第一种方法是通过终端来执行Python脚本文件。首先,我们需要确保Python解释器已经安装在系统中。可以通过在终端输入"python --version"来检查Python的版本。接着,我们需要创建一个Python脚本文件,可以使
原创 2024-04-15 14:26:38
143阅读
# Python如何运行SQL脚本文件Python中,我们可以使用各种方法来运行SQL脚本文件本文将介绍三种常用的方法:使用第三方库`pymysql`连接MySQL数据库并运行脚本文件,使用`subprocess`模块在命令行中运行MySQL客户端并执行脚本文件,以及使用`sqlite3`模块连接SQLite数据库并运行脚本文件。 在开始之前,确保你已经安装了相应的库和数据库客户端,并且
原创 2024-01-06 10:59:40
749阅读
1.交互模式下执行 Python,这种模式下,无需创建脚本文件,直接在 Python解释器的交互模式下编写对应的 Python 语句即可。 1)打开交互模式的方式: Windows下: 在开始菜单找到“命令提示符”,打开,就进入到命令行模式: 在命令行模式输入: python 即可进入 Python 的交互模式 Linux 下: 直接在终端输入 python,如果是安装了 python3 ,则根据
  • 1
  • 2
  • 3
  • 4
  • 5